Ricky, Will, ex-Kissena Marc Bertucco, and moi headed out from the GWB.

First was River Road.  

As we rode north, we were told someone had crashed.  Several people let us know.  Sure enough, about a mile from the foot of the Alpine hill, a guy was bloody and surrounded by people.  Full-on tri' rig, he had been in his bars and went over them, smacking his face on the pavement.  Marc, being an ER nurse stopped for a look.  He was up and lucid, but had been out for at least a few seconds according to friends, so there was no way he should have started riding again.  But the ambulance had been called and no police, no ambulance.  It was so slow, one of the friends called his wife to come from the city.  We started up again at least 15 minutes later and still nothing.  And as we rode up Alpine, three cop cars were headed down.  It gets to a question--is this the proper response from police? If not, should we say something?  But if we say something is their answer going to be to close the road?

Ricky headed back--short on time.  The rest of us went north, working a wormhole from Sparkle up to New City and then Monsey before coming back.  Weird thing--my wahoo said we did 3800' of climbing, TrainingPeaks 3500', and Strava 3300'.

Two stops for water.  About right for such a day.
